Hiya everyone.

I just passed today, so if anyone wants some tips just give me a yell.

There is one thing i can tell u. KNOW YOUR TOPOLOGIES like there is no
tommorrow. Especially Token rings and Token Ring hubs. There was more
questions for me the ring topology than the other types of topologies. So i
was caught out a little bit. I still mananged 740. Also know your Port
addresses like Telnet, HTTP, HTTPS.

you too need to think about what you are saying. Cheaters in my
opinion cheapens our certificates. CompTia tells us what we will be
tested on. If we know the exact questions that we will see we won't
bother to learn or understand what we are suppose to. Sometimes it
amazes me that we do not tell candidate for the test when they ask
about it, that they should go to comptia and read the guideline of
what they should know and they won't go wrong in doing so. Cheating
gradually cheapens our efforts and make things more difficult for
noncheaters. Suppose I as an employer, boss or supervisor and I
understand what level of ability someone should have regarding a
subject and I realize that some who have certificates doesn't have
the knowledge of the subject because he or she cheated, then I am
going to be suspicious of the next candidate or person who passed, who
might be one of us. We should encourage everyone to learn the material
as outlined by CompTia.

Short Cuts draws blood.
